Join me tomorrow at 7:00pm for a conversation about how we can use technology on things that matter.

As a Council Member, I worked tirelessly to pass the most comprehensive Open Data Law in the country. The law requires that every single city agency posts all of its data online in an open data format and in a single, accessible portal. This legislation is a monumental shift in redefining government transparency, allowing New Yorkers to harness vital information on what our city government is doing and how it can be improved.
